Georg and Wilma Iggers were scholars and social activists whose long careers included teaching at Philander Smith College in Little Rock in the 1950s. The couple left Little Rock in 1957 and taught at other historically Black institutions before settling in New York, where their shared academic careers had international influence. Georg Iggers was born in Hamburg, Germany, on Dec. 7, 1926. He and his Jewish family fled Nazi Germany in 1938, landing in New York City before moving to Richmond, Va.
